Bug Description

I think there is no way to continue mass analysis after Cancel.

On a low end Hardware analyzing all track of a reasonable size library may took ages, longer than a normal Mixxx session.
After restarting Mixxx there is no obvious to restart the analysis.

Workaround: filter by "bpm:0"

Uwe Klotz (uklotzde-deactivatedaccount) wrote :

This is not a duplicate of https://bugs.launchpad.net/mixxx/+bug/1011312, because the user may have selected only a subset of tracks for analysis.

All currently analyzed tracks that have not yet been finished should be saved and reselected for analysis in the following session.
